人工智能AI加速卡深度解析:从原理到应用330


近年来,人工智能(AI)技术的飞速发展深刻地改变着我们的生活。而支撑这一技术飞跃的重要硬件基础,便是人工智能AI板卡,也称为AI加速卡或AI计算卡。它不再是简单的电脑配件,而是AI时代的基础设施,其性能直接影响着AI模型的训练速度和推理效率。本文将深入探讨AI板卡的原理、类型、应用以及未来发展趋势。

一、AI板卡的工作原理

AI板卡的核心在于其强大的并行计算能力。不同于传统的CPU,AI板卡专门针对AI算法进行了优化设计,例如卷积神经网络(CNN)和循环神经网络(RNN)等。它们通常采用GPU、FPGA、ASIC等专用硬件加速器,能够高效地处理大量的矩阵运算、卷积运算和其它AI算法中常见的计算任务。这些硬件加速器拥有成千上万个并行计算单元,能够同时处理多个数据,极大地提高了计算速度。以GPU为例,其强大的并行计算能力使其成为AI板卡的主流选择,通过CUDA等编程框架,开发者可以充分利用GPU的计算能力来加速AI模型的训练和推理。

二、AI板卡的类型

目前市面上常见的AI板卡主要分为以下几种类型:
基于GPU的AI板卡:这是目前应用最广泛的类型,NVIDIA的Tesla、RTX系列和AMD的MI系列GPU都广泛应用于AI计算。它们具有强大的计算能力和成熟的软件生态,易于使用和部署。
基于FPGA的AI板卡:FPGA (现场可编程门阵列)具有高度的可定制性和灵活性,可以根据具体的AI算法进行定制优化,从而实现更高的效率和更低的功耗。但其开发难度相对较高,需要具备FPGA编程经验。
基于ASIC的AI板卡:ASIC (专用集成电路)是为特定AI算法设计的芯片,具有最高的计算效率和最低的功耗,但其开发成本高,灵活性较差,通常用于特定领域的专用AI应用。
基于CPU的AI板卡:虽然CPU也可以进行AI计算,但其计算能力远不如GPU、FPGA和ASIC,通常只用于一些轻量级的AI应用或作为辅助计算单元。

三、AI板卡的应用

AI板卡的应用范围非常广泛,涵盖了各个领域:
图像识别与目标检测:在自动驾驶、安防监控、医疗影像分析等领域,AI板卡能够快速准确地识别图像中的目标物体,并进行分类和定位。
自然语言处理:在机器翻译、语音识别、文本分类等领域,AI板卡能够高效地处理大量的文本和语音数据,提高处理速度和精度。
推荐系统:在电商、视频网站等领域,AI板卡能够快速分析用户的行为数据,并推荐个性化的内容。
科学计算与仿真:在气象预报、药物研发、材料科学等领域,AI板卡能够加速复杂的科学计算和仿真过程,提高研究效率。
边缘计算:在一些需要低延迟和高实时性的应用场景,例如自动驾驶和工业自动化,AI板卡能够在边缘设备上进行AI计算,降低对云端的依赖。

四、AI板卡的未来发展趋势

AI板卡的未来发展趋势主要体现在以下几个方面:
更高的计算能力:随着AI算法的不断发展,对计算能力的需求也越来越高,未来AI板卡将朝着更高的计算能力和更低的功耗方向发展。
更低的成本:降低AI板卡的成本,使其能够更广泛地应用于各个领域,是未来发展的另一个重要方向。
更强的安全性:随着AI应用的普及,AI板卡的安全性也越来越重要,未来将需要更加安全的硬件和软件设计来保护数据安全。
更强的生态系统:一个完善的软件生态系统是AI板卡成功的关键,未来需要更多开发者和厂商共同努力,构建一个更强大的生态系统。
异构计算:未来AI板卡可能会采用异构计算架构,将GPU、FPGA、ASIC等不同类型的加速器结合起来,发挥各自的优势,实现更高的计算效率。

总而言之,人工智能AI板卡是推动人工智能技术发展的重要基础设施,其性能和应用范围正在不断扩展。随着技术的不断进步和应用场景的不断拓展,AI板卡将在未来扮演越来越重要的角色,成为构建智能社会的重要基石。

2025-05-16


上一篇:百度AI变脸秀技术揭秘:从算法到应用的深度解析

下一篇:Emo AI配音学习:技巧、工具与未来趋势